The Evolution of Structured Data and AI’s Role
Structured data, specifically Schema.org markup, provides search engines with explicit clues about the meaning of your content. Think of it as a translator, helping Google understand that “apple” in your recipe isn’t the tech company, but the fruit. For years, implementing this involved manual coding, often a painstaking process requiring deep technical knowledge and meticulous attention to detail. I remember those days, spending hours sifting through documentation, trying to get every property just right for an intricate product page. It was a significant bottleneck for many businesses, especially small to medium-sized enterprises (SMEs) without dedicated development teams.
Fast forward to 2026, and AI has fundamentally reshaped this landscape. We’re seeing AI not just assisting, but actively generating structured data. This isn’t just about speed, it’s about accuracy and scale. AI algorithms can now analyze content, identify entities, and infer relationships far more rapidly than any human. This capability allows for the generation of complex schema types, like Product, Recipe, Event, or even intricate Organization markup, with a level of detail that was previously impractical for most. The promise here is clear: better visibility, fewer errors, and more time for strategic SEO work.
How AI Automates Schema Generation: A Deep Dive
The core of AI-driven schema automation lies in its natural language processing (NLP) capabilities and machine learning algorithms. When you feed your content (a blog post, a product description, an event listing) into an AI schema generator, several things happen:
- Content Analysis: The AI first “reads” the content. It identifies keywords, phrases, and their semantic relationships. For a recipe, it will pick out ingredients, cooking times, instructions, and nutritional information. For an event, it will pinpoint dates, times, locations, and ticket prices.
- Entity Recognition: Advanced AI models are trained to recognize specific entities within the text. This means distinguishing between a “speaker” at a conference (a
Personentity) and a “speaker” from a sound system (aThing). This contextual understanding is paramount for accurate schema. - Schema Type Suggestion: Based on the analysis, the AI suggests the most appropriate Schema.org types. For instance, if it detects a list of steps and ingredients, it will likely recommend
Recipeschema. If it finds product attributes like price, availability, and reviews, it will suggestProductschema. - Property Population: This is where the real magic happens. The AI doesn’t just suggest the type; it automatically extracts and populates the relevant properties within that schema. It will pull the product name, description, image URL, SKU, and aggregate rating directly from your page content, mapping them to the correct schema properties.
- JSON-LD Output: The final output is typically in JSON-LD format, which is Google’s preferred method for structured data implementation. This code snippet can then be easily embedded into the HTML of your web page.

Navigating the Challenges: Human Oversight is Non-Negotiable
While AI is powerful, it’s not a silver bullet. There are definite challenges, and this is where human expertise remains absolutely critical. The biggest pitfall is over-reliance on automation without validation. AI models, while sophisticated, can sometimes misinterpret context, especially with nuanced or highly specialized content. For example, an AI might struggle to differentiate between a “review” from a customer and an “editorial opinion” from a journalist, potentially marking it incorrectly as Review schema when it should be CreativeWork. This can lead to invalid schema, which Google will simply ignore, or worse, flag as spammy if it appears manipulative.
Another challenge is dealing with complex and custom schema requirements. While AI excels at common schema types, creating bespoke schema for unique business models or niche industries often requires manual intervention. Imagine a unique service offering from a specialized legal firm in downtown Atlanta, like “intellectual property protection for AI-generated content.” An off-the-shelf AI schema generator might not have the specific properties or relationships to accurately describe this. In such cases, the AI can provide a strong foundation, but a human expert must refine, expand, and validate the markup. We always advocate for a “human-in-the-loop” approach. After the AI generates the initial schema, it must be reviewed and tested using tools like Google’s Rich Results Test. This two-step process ensures both efficiency and accuracy, preventing costly errors that could impact search visibility. Implementing AI Schema Automation: A Strategic Approach
Successfully integrating AI into your structured data workflow isn’t just about picking a tool; it’s about adopting a strategic approach. Here’s how we advise our clients to do it:
- Assess Your Needs: Start by auditing your existing content. What types of pages do you have? Product pages, blog posts, events, local business listings? This will inform the types of schema you need and the complexity of the automation required. For a local business with multiple branches, say a chain of coffee shops like “Perk Up Coffee” with locations across Atlanta, including one near the King Center and another in Buckhead, you’d need robust
LocalBusinessschema for each location, possibly with embeddedAggregateRatingandMenuschema. - Choose the Right Tools: There are various AI-powered schema generators available. Some are standalone tools, others are integrated into popular SEO plugins like Yoast SEO Premium or Rank Math Pro. Some content management systems (CMS) are also starting to build in native AI schema capabilities. Evaluate them based on their supported schema types, ease of integration, and validation features. We typically recommend tools that offer a good balance of automation and manual override options.
- Establish a Validation Process: This is non-negotiable. Every piece of AI-generated schema must be validated. Use Google’s Rich Results Test and the Schema Markup Validator. Pay close attention to warnings, not just errors. Warnings often indicate opportunities for more comprehensive or accurate markup. This ensures that the structured data is not only technically correct but also semantically aligned with Google’s expectations for rich snippets.
- Monitor Performance: Structured data isn’t a set-it-and-forget-it task. Regularly monitor your search performance in Google Search Console. Look at the “Enhancements” reports to see which rich results are being displayed and if there are any errors or invalid items. Track CTR for pages with rich snippets versus those without. This data will help you refine your AI settings and human review process, leading to continuous improvement.
- Iterate and Refine: The world of SEO, and AI, is constantly evolving. Google introduces new rich result types, and AI models become more sophisticated. Be prepared to iterate on your schema strategy. What worked last year might need adjustment this year. We recently had to update client schema to account for Google’s enhanced understanding of
FAQPagemarkup after an algorithm update, which required minor tweaks to how the AI extracted question-answer pairs.
Here’s a concrete case study from our agency. We took on a client, “Georgia Growers,” a medium-sized agricultural supplier based in Gainesville, GA, with over 1,500 product pages for seeds, fertilizers, and equipment. Their existing schema was minimal and manually inconsistent. Our goal was to improve rich snippet visibility and organic CTR.
We deployed a custom-trained AI model integrated with their Shopify store.
Timeline: 3 months.
Tools: Custom AI script (built on a Hugging Face model for NLP, integrated via API), Semrush for tracking, Google Search Console for validation.
Process:
- Phase 1 (Month 1): AI analyzed product descriptions, specifications, and customer reviews. It auto-generated
Productschema, populating properties likename,description,image,sku,brand,offers(including price and availability), andaggregateRating. We manually reviewed 20% of the generated schema for accuracy and made necessary adjustments. - Phase 2 (Month 2): Implemented the AI-generated schema across all 1,500 product pages. Set up automated validation checks using a custom script that pinged Google’s Rich Results Test API daily.
- Phase 3 (Month 3): Monitored performance in Google Search Console. We identified a few persistent warnings related to missing
reviewCountfor products with zero reviews, which the AI initially struggled with. We then added a rule to the AI to defaultreviewCountto 0 if no reviews were present, and to explicitly include theitemReviewedproperty for all reviews.
Outcome: Within 90 days, Georgia Growers saw a 38% increase in organic traffic to their product pages, largely attributed to a 60% increase in rich snippet impressions and a 15% improvement in overall CTR for pages with enhanced schema. Their average product rating also began appearing consistently in SERPs, giving them a significant competitive edge. This demonstrates that while AI provides incredible scale, thoughtful human intervention is what truly drives success.

What is structured data and why is it important for SEO?
Structured data is a standardized format for providing information about a web page and its content. It helps search engines understand the context and meaning of your content, leading to enhanced search results known as rich snippets. This is important for SEO because rich snippets improve search visibility, increase click-through rates (CTR), and provide a better user experience, ultimately driving more qualified traffic to your site.
How does AI help in generating structured data?
AI, particularly through natural language processing (NLP) and machine learning, automates structured data generation by analyzing web page content, identifying entities, suggesting appropriate Schema.org types (like Product, Recipe, Event), and then populating the relevant properties with extracted information. This significantly speeds up the process and reduces manual errors compared to traditional methods.
Can AI fully replace human SEO specialists for structured data implementation?
No, AI cannot fully replace human SEO specialists for structured data implementation. While AI excels at automating repetitive tasks and generating common schema types, human oversight is crucial for validating the accuracy of AI-generated schema, handling complex or custom schema requirements, and interpreting nuanced content that AI might misinterpret. A “human-in-the-loop” approach ensures both efficiency and accuracy, preventing potential Google penalties from invalid markup.
What are rich snippets and how do they relate to AI-generated schema?
Rich snippets are enhanced search results that display additional information directly in Google’s search engine results pages (SERPs), such as star ratings, prices, or event dates. They are generated when search engines successfully interpret structured data on a web page. AI-generated schema, by providing accurate and comprehensive structured data, significantly increases the likelihood of a page qualifying for and displaying these valuable rich snippets, leading to higher visibility and CTR.
